The US government is trying to split up Ticketmaster’s parent company, Live Nation, accusing it of an illegal monopoly in the live entertainment industry.

Merrick Garland, the US attorney general, said ‘it is time to break up Live Nation-Ticketmaster’,

The overarching Live Nation Entertainment company, which sells tickets and promotes gigs, was formed through a $2.5billion merger in 2010.

It also owns and operates music venues and manages music artists.

Garland said the company’s business practices mean ‘fans pay more in fees, artists have fewer opportunities to play concerts, smaller promoters get squeezed out, and venues have fewer real choices for ticketing services’.

It’s faced a wave of criticism since the botched sale of concert tickets for Taylor Swift’s Eras arena tour left millions of fans disappointed in 2022.

Ticketmaster cancelled the public ticket sale after its website was overwhelmed by ‘extraordinarily high demands’.

It blamed a large number of fans as well as attacks from bots posing as consumers to scoop up tickets for resale to secondary sites.

Critics blamed the company’s ‘labyrinth-like ticketing process’ and high prices, which have more than tripled across the industry in the last 20 years.

By 2022 the company controlled 60% of concert promotion and 80 to 100% of the top 100 arenas in the USA.

At the time, a group of US lawmakers, including Senator Amy Klobuchar of Minnesota, called on Garland to take action if an investigation of the company found ‘anticompetitive behavior’.

The US Department of Justice has now accused Live Nation of using a monopoly to suppress competition in a lawsuit brought against the company.

Among these alleged practices are the use of long-term exclusivity agreements with venues, and the purchase of start-ups to stamp out competition.

Ticketmaster has become the default ticketing platform for numerous artists due to the company’s control of many of the venues where they perform.

Some 30 US state and district attorneys-general have also filed the lawsuit, the Financial Times reported.

Jonathan Kanter, head of the DoJ’s antitrust unit, said: ‘The live music industry in America is broken because Live Nation-Ticketmaster has an illegal monopoly.’

When a federal investigation was launched in 2022, Ticketmaster claimed its large market share was due to ‘the large gap that exists between the quality of the Ticketmaster system and the next best primary ticketing system’.

But competitors claim they’re shut out of the market by Ticketmaster withholding acts if the venues don’t use Ticketmaster for selling tickets.

The US Justice Department had allowed the 2010 merger as long as Live Nation agreed not to retaliate against concert venues for using other ticket companies for 10 years.

But it had ‘repeatedly’ violated that agreement, according to a 2019 investigation by that department.

It extended the prohibition on retaliation to 2025 as a result.
